MasterCard Lola F1. Were planning to join F1 in 1998, MasterCard wanted them to start in 1997, so they joined a year early. Chassis nver saw a wind tunnel, barely had any on-track tests, failed to qualify for its only race at over 11 seconds off pace (outside of the 107% rule), and withdrew before the second round due
